U.S. Open MRI Systems Market Future Outlook
The U.S. open MRI system market size was USD 1310.3 Million in 2024, and it will grow by 4.6% during 2025–2032, reaching USD 1856 Million by 2032.
The market is driven by advances in imaging technology, increasing focus on patient comfort, growing demand for diagnostic services, and rising incidence of chronic health conditions, including cancer, neurological diseases, and joint and muscle disorders.
Open MRI systems are ideal for claustrophobics and reduce the chances of a panic attack. Hence, these systems are majorly used for infants, the elderly, obese patients, and those with a known clinical history of anxiety.
According to the World Federation of Neurology (WFN), the incidence of brain diseases will nearly double by 2050 because more people are getting older. This means there will be a higher need for tools that can find these diseases early and correctly. Furthermore, the technical progress in MRI equipment and the growth in health sector investments will propel the market expansion.
U.S. Open MRI Systems Market Dynamics
Increasing Need for Patient Comfort and Accessibility Is Key Trend
Some patients feel claustrophobic in the traditional closed MRI machines, which somewhat restrains their usage even though they provide clear, high-quality images.
Putting such patients inside a constrained space causes them to feel anxious because of their irrational fear of small spaces.
Open MRI systems create better outcomes than standard machines for these patients through their bigger examination area and the fact that they are not fully closed.
These systems are especially beneficial for children, elderly patients, and obese individuals as their open design allows for easier positioning and greater physical comfort.
Open MRI is more comfortable for those who feel nervous in tight spaces or have a bigger body.
The positive experience open MRI systems offer to patients promotes their sales due to increased patient satisfaction and better treatment results.
In July 2024, FUJIFILM Healthcare Americas Corporation introduced APERTO Lucent an 0.4-Tesla open MRI system in the U.S. It uses Fujifilm’s advanced magnet technology and features a single-pillar structure, which creates more space and comfort for patients.
Rising Prevalence of Chronic Diseases Is Major Market Driver
Chronic diseases, such as cancer, cardiovascular diseases, neurological disorders, and musculoskeletal issues, require frequent imaging for diagnosis, monitoring, and treatment planning.
A study published by the NCBI projected 2,001,140 new cancer cases and 611,720 deaths in the U.S. for 2024.
Neurological diseases, such as stroke, brain and spinal cord tumors, traumatic brain injury, multiple sclerosis, Alzheimer's disease, and epilepsy, are highly common in the U.S. and all diagnosable with an MRI.
Almost 300,000 people in the country have an arteriovenous malformation (AVM), the diagnosis of which strongly hinges on MRI.
Open MRI systems play a vital role in orthopedic assessments for joint difficulties, bones injuries, ligament tears and soft tissue injuries.
They allow for more-flexible positioning of limbs and joints, which helps in capturing accurate images of body parts, such as the knees, shoulders, and elbows, without compromising patient comfort.
MRI is as a non-invasive and powerful diagnostic instrument that generates detailed pictures of soft tissues and organs without surgery or ionizing radiation.
In January 2025, the NYC Health Department launched a new strategy to fight heart disease, diabetes, and cancers with a focus on patient comfort and features such as RADAR motion control.
MRI is a highly useful as a diagnostic tool because of its ability to visualize chronic conditions effectively.
Furthermore, healthcare providers are focusing more on preventive care and chronic disease management, which increases the use of imaging systems that are efficient and patient-friendly.
According to the National Center for Chronic Disease Prevention and Health Promotion (NCCDPHP), chronic diseases lead to USD 4.5 trillion in healthcare costs in the country annually.
The CDC is funding proven interventions to improve health and reduce expenses.
U.S. Open MRI Systems Market Segmentation and Category Analysis
Type Analysis
The semi-open high-field category held the largest market share, of 45%, in 2024. This is because modern open MRI systems combine the comfortable, open design that patients prefer with the strong image quality and power that was earlier only possible in closed MRI machines. Outpatient diagnostic centers and hospitals choose these systems because they deliver precise images at a high resolution for disease detection, staging, and treatment. Their open design enables sufficient magnetic field strength, covering all diagnostic needs.
The advanced open category will grow at the highest CAGR, of 5%, during the forecast period. This is because modern MRI systems are designed to provide exceptional patient comfort, accelerated scans, and excellent imaging outcomes through advanced technologies. Advanced open MRIs make it easier for healthcare providers to scan patients who have difficulty in staying in closed spaces for a long period.

Scan Type Analysis
The neurology category held the largest market share, of 30%, in 2024, and it will grow at the highest CAGR, of 5.4%, during the forecast period. This is because of the rising incidence of neurological disorders, such as Alzheimer’s disease, Parkinson’s disease, and multiple sclerosis. The Alzheimer’s Association says that 7 million people in the U.S. have this condition. Moreover, the American Cancer Society expects 24,820 brain and spinal cancer diagnoses in the country in 2025.

End Use Analysis
The hospitals and clinics category held the larger market share, of 55%, in 2024 because hospitals and clinics offer comprehensive healthcare to a wide range of patients, including full medical imaging services. Hospitals and clinics represent the primary user base for open MRI systems because of their high-volume patient admissions and financial capability to procure advanced medical technologies. Hospitals deal with urgent and complex medical situations, wherein open MRI systems allow for quicker and more-flexible imaging, which is valuable in emergency and trauma care.
The diagnostic imaging centers category will grow at the higher CAGR, of 5.6%, during the forecast period. This is because diagnostic imaging centers offer outpatient imaging services and now use open MRI systems to make the experience more comfortable for patients and help reduce waiting times for scans. Open MRI systems are gaining rapid acceptance in diagnostic imaging centers because outpatient diagnostic services have become increasingly popular among patients.

U.S. Open MRI Systems Market Geographical Analysis
The Northeast region of the U.S. held the largest market share, of 35%, in 2024. This is because major regional cities, such as New York, Boston, and Philadelphia, have a large number of hospitals, clinics, and imaging centers. This region hosts highly developed healthcare facilities, puts in substantial healthcare expenditure, and serves numerous patients with differing medical requirements. The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services says that New York accounts for the highest per capital health spending in the country of all states.
The Southern region of the U.S. will grow at the highest CAGR, of 6%, during the forecast period. This is because the healthcare demand in Texas, Florida, Georgia, and other Southern states is increasing because of their rapidly growing population and urbanization. As per the National Cancer Institute, states with the highest age-adjusted cancer rate in the country include Kentucky, West Virginia, Louisiana, North Carolina, Mississippi, and Georgia, all in the South. The Southern region of the U.S. is also seeing expansion of the healthcare infrastructure, including more investments in rural healthcare access and outpatient imaging centers.

U.S. Open MRI Systems Market Share Analysis
The U.S. open MRI system market is moderately consolidated as a handful of well-established medical device companies offer these systems. Open MRI systems are available in three versions—semi-open high-field, open low-field, and advanced—providing healthcare settings with solutions for specific requirements. The market is controlled by GE HealthCare, Siemens Healthineers, Philips, and Canon Medical Systems, which thrive by advancing image quality, speed of scans, and patient comfort. Only they have enough R&D and financial capability to develop such advanced systems and enough lobbying power to get them approved, albeit after extensive clinical trials.

U.S. Open MRI Systems Market Developments
In January 2024, Siemens Healthineers received the Food and Drug Administration’s clearance to market its Magnetom Cima.X 3-Tesla whole-body magnetic resonance imaging scanner.
In November 2023, FONAR Corporation partnered with AIRS Medical to establish an exclusive distribution agreement for SwiftMR, which utilizes AI technology for MRI image quality enhancement through denoising and sharpening features.
